Dr Lucy Radford

Dr Lucy Radford completed a double degree in Science and Chiropractic from Murdoch University. Competing in Calisthenics for most of her childhood led to her passion for preventative and rehabilitative care. After a hip injury of her own, Dr Lucy became a patient of Dr Paul Staerker and was inspired to pursue Chiropractic. Dr Lucy continues to expand her knowledge, having a particular interest in multi modal care, incorporating her training as a Clinical Pilates instructor with gentle hands-on Chiropractic techniques. Her tailored approach to pain and stress management is aimed at providing patients with the tools to continue with what they love doing.

Dr Ryan Booyens

Job Titles:
  • Chiropractor
Originally from South Africa, Dr. Ryan Booyens is a seasoned chiropractor deeply committed to family care. With a decade of experience in private practice and a degree from Durban University of Technology, he prioritizes maintenance care over symptom-based treatments, focusing on your long-term wellness. Specialising in family-centered chiropractic care, Ryan finds fulfillment in treating all members of the family, fostering holistic health. Dr. Eliza Roy

Eliza has a passion for human movement, biology and physiology. She has a keen interest in sports related injury rehabilitation and paediatic assessment, advice and treatment. Eliza graduated from The University of Newcastle with a Bachelor of Podiatry. She has been fortunate enough to relocate to Perth to further her career and assist more patients in achieving their goals. She loves forever growing as a Practitioner and increasing her skills and knowledge. Having a history in competitive sports sparked her interest in the biomechanics of the lower limb and the importance of injury prevention and effective treatment. Eliza loves the gym, playing music and the beach. Eliza's warm and enthusiastic personality allows her to work effectively with patients to achieve their goals and improve their quality of life. She believes in the importance of a holistic approach to healthcare. She is dedicated to helping patients live a long, happy, and pain-free life by implementing the most effective evidence-based treatment plan.

Reuben Fox

Job Titles:
  • Musculoskeletal Physiotherapist
Reuben has completed advanced training in Musculoskeletal Physiotherapy, graduating from the Master of Clinical Physiotherapy at Curtin University in 2021 (Musculoskeletal major). He has a special interest in knees injuries, including patellofemoral pain, osteoarthritis, and ligament injuries. Reuben's training and knowledge in strength and conditioning allows him to return his clients to better than expected levels of function. Reuben's interest lies in empowering clients with persistent pain (lower back, neck, orthopaedic, etc) to return to their hobbies, sport, and work. He was involved in research on young adults with chronic pain during his postgraduate degree which led to an enduring interest in this area. Reuben's training in Musculoskeletal Physiotherapy enables him to comprehensively assess patients, providing a clear treatment plan after the first session.
